PC SOFT

FORUMS PROFESSIONNELS
WINDEVWEBDEV et WINDEV Mobile

Accueil → WEBDEV 2024 → Importer fichier texte
Importer fichier texte
Débuté par gabarelromuald, 23 mai 2003 12:30 - 2 réponses
Posté le 23 mai 2003 - 12:30
Bonjour,

Je suis en train de faire une gestion et envoie de mailing.
L'utilisateur doit importer va base de donnée contact sur le serveur Webdev.
La question c'est : Dois-je convertir tous les fichiers texte dans un seul
fichier HFile pour traiter les envoie (avec filtre et tout et tout) ou je
fais seulement un fichier HF avec la structure que mon fichier txt et je
traite directement le requete client dans le fichier txt en direct ?

J'ai peur qu'en convertissant le fichier txt en HF ca soit vraiment trop
lourd (des fois il y a des fichier contact de 50 000 adresses)

Quelqu'un a fait un truc de ce genre ?
Un exemple ?

Merci à tous :)

Bye.
Posté le 23 mai 2003 - 20:37
Les requêtes sur fichier hyperfile sont bien plus rapides que sur un fichier
texte ! D'autant que tu bénéficies alors des indexes...
Il vaut mieux, dans ton cas, perdre une dizaine de minutes à charger 50000
adresses dans ton fichier hyperfile, tu t'y retrouveras nettement par la
suite.

Il te faudra par contre passer par un programme backoffice (écrit en Windev)
qui intégrera ce fichier en arrière plan sur le serveur.
Je verrais l'organisation comme ceci :
1. l'utilisateur dépose son fichier, il est informé qu'il sera prochainement
intégré.
2. Le programme windev, qui tourne en permanence sur le serveur, "voit" qu'un
fichier a été déposé et procède alors à l'intégration (conversion TXT->hyperfile).
3. Une fois terminé, il génère un "flag" quelque part pour signaler au programme
webdev que l'import est terminé.
4. Le programme Webdev "voit" ce flag et affiche alors une popup à l'utilisateur
pour lui signifier la fin du traitement.


"Romuald" <gabarelromuald@hotmail.com> wrote:

Bonjour,

Je suis en train de faire une gestion et envoie de mailing.
L'utilisateur doit importer va base de donnée contact sur le serveur Webdev.
La question c'est : Dois-je convertir tous les fichiers texte dans un seul
fichier HFile pour traiter les envoie (avec filtre et tout et tout) ou je
fais seulement un fichier HF avec la structure que mon fichier txt et je
traite directement le requete client dans le fichier txt en direct ?

J'ai peur qu'en convertissant le fichier txt en HF ca soit vraiment trop
lourd (des fois il y a des fichier contact de 50 000 adresses)

Quelqu'un a fait un truc de ce genre ?
Un exemple ?

Merci à tous :)

Bye.

Posté le 26 mai 2003 - 16:36
Merci fabien pour ton conseil et ta procedure (que je vais suivre) ;-)

A+

"Fabien A." <fabien.andreu@edi.fr> wrote:

Les requêtes sur fichier hyperfile sont bien plus rapides que sur un fichier
texte ! D'autant que tu bénéficies alors des indexes...
Il vaut mieux, dans ton cas, perdre une dizaine de minutes à charger 50000
adresses dans ton fichier hyperfile, tu t'y retrouveras nettement par la
suite.

Il te faudra par contre passer par un programme backoffice (écrit en Windev)
qui intégrera ce fichier en arrière plan sur le serveur.
Je verrais l'organisation comme ceci :
1. l'utilisateur dépose son fichier, il est informé qu'il sera prochainement
intégré.
2. Le programme windev, qui tourne en permanence sur le serveur, "voit"

qu'un
fichier a été déposé et procède alors à l'intégration (conversion TXT->hyperfile).
3. Une fois terminé, il génère un "flag" quelque part pour signaler au programme
webdev que l'import est terminé.
4. Le programme Webdev "voit" ce flag et affiche alors une popup à l'utilisateur
pour lui signifier la fin du traitement.


"Romuald" <gabarelromuald@hotmail.com> wrote:

Bonjour,

Je suis en train de faire une gestion et envoie de mailing.
L'utilisateur doit importer va base de donnée contact sur le serveur Webdev.
La question c'est : Dois-je convertir tous les fichiers texte dans un seul
fichier HFile pour traiter les envoie (avec filtre et tout et tout) ou

je
fais seulement un fichier HF avec la structure que mon fichier txt et je
traite directement le requete client dans le fichier txt en direct ?

J'ai peur qu'en convertissant le fichier txt en HF ca soit vraiment trop
lourd (des fois il y a des fichier contact de 50 000 adresses)

Quelqu'un a fait un truc de ce genre ?
Un exemple ?

Merci à tous :)

Bye.